Vienna Live Updates: Terror Attack At 6 Locations

Gunmen were attacking at 6 different locations in Vienna’s last day. Austria’s government has claimed a “repulsive terror attack”. After that, one of the gunmen was shot dead by the Vienna police said Karl Nehammer Federal Minister of the Interior of Austria. In the news conference with Nehammer said,” It is the hardest day of Austria in many years. We are dealing with a terror attack the severity of which, thank God, we have not experienced in Austria in many years.”

After this hilarious attack, the Interior Minister of Austria has informed all authorities to check their area, also reinformed to border checks, and children are not allowed to attend the schools on Tuesday. It is also important for all people to stay in their homes for a day. Micheal Ludwig Vienna mayor said it would be a “Normal Day” on Tuesday and also the police have been provided by the government on the city’s streets.
